Output 42aede541713fc4c51ef980294d02c757da1c3ca146b0498bc8e19358dc89733:0

value
17956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c55d90ad69f936130bf982014f7f5e3e172428e OP_EQUAL
address
37C3Js7RjyCA6hDmL6D5dbQjkMjb41t4wf
transaction
42aede541713fc4c51ef980294d02c757da1c3ca146b0498bc8e19358dc89733
spent
true